How much does it cost to rent a home in Hunter Aaf?
Bedroom | Average Rent | Cheapest Rent | Highest Rent |
---|---|---|---|
Hunter Aaf 2 Bedroom Homes for Rent | $1,708 | $1,200 | $3,000 |
Hunter Aaf 3 Bedroom Homes for Rent | $2,323 | $1,500 | $5,000 |
Hunter Aaf 4 Bedroom Homes for Rent | $2,600 | $2,205 | $3,800 |
Hunter Aaf 5 Bedroom Homes for Rent | $3,116 | $2,500 | $4,150 |

Frequently Asked Questions about Hunter Aaf
What type of rentals are currently available in Hunter Aaf?
There are currently 127 Apartments for Rent in Hunter Aaf, GA with pricing that ranges from $925 to $5,260. There are also 66 Single Family Homes for rent, Condos, and Townhome rentals currently available in Hunter Aaf ranging from $1,200 to $5,000.
What is the current price range for Rental Homes in Hunter Aaf?
Today's rental pricing for Homes for Rent, Condos and Townhomes in Hunter Aaf ranges from $1,200 to $5,000 with an average monthly rent of $2,281.
How much are larger Three and Four Bedroom Rentals in Hunter Aaf?
For those who are looking for larger living arrangements, Three Bedroom Apartments in Hunter Aaf range from $1,100 to $4,130, while Three Bedroom Homes, Condos, and Townhomes for rent range from $1,500 to $5,000. Four Bedroom Single-Family rentals are also available starting from $2,205 and Four Bedroom Apartments start at $1,489.
